25 | All time on this report are approximate. Licensing Program Analyst (LPA) Amanda Blesi met with Licensee, Amber Pritchard, for the purpose of an unannounced required 1-year inspection. Prior to entry into the home, A COVID-19 risk assessment was conducted with licensee at the door. The licensee's adult daughter and mother were also present in the home today. All individuals subject to criminal background review have obtained a criminal record clearance. At 8:15a.m., LPA observed a total census of 4 preschool children. Three more children arrived approximately 10 -15 minutes later. Licensee guided LPA on a tour of the facility, and a health and safety inspection was conducted in all areas accessible to children. Off-limits areas include all bedrooms, and garage. Licensee acknowledged that children must never enter these areas. LPA observed the required postings, a working phone, 2A10BC fire extinguisher, and functioning smoke and carbon monoxide detectors. Licensee stated there are no weapons in the home. LPA did not observe bodies of water at the facility. Toxic and hazardous items are inaccessible to children. Fireplace is barricaded to prevent access by children. There are no stairs in the home. Outdoor play space is fenced.
Licensee was reminded that all adults 18 and over living or working in the home, including employees and volunteers, must obtain a criminal record clearance or exemption, or transfer their existing clearance or exemption, prior to initial presence in a licensed Family Child Care Home. A civil penalty of $100.00 minimum/day up to $500.00 maximum per day/per person will be assessed if this regulation is violated.
At 9:00 a.m., LPA reviewed children’s files and observed immunization records and emergency contact information. A current roster is being maintained and fire and disaster drills are documented but need to be updated at least once every six months. The licensee's immunization records for measles (MMR), pertussis (Tdap), and the flu are available in the facility file. CPR and First Aid certification was expired 5/2021. AB 1207 Mandated Reporter Training was verified for the Licensee and expired 9/2020. Report continues LIC809-C) |
